June is celebrated around the world as Pride Month and every year the Pride flags are hoisted at the Histadrut headquarters in Tel Aviv.
Histadrut Chairman Arnon Bar-David: “This year, too, we are celebrating Pride Month at the House of the Workers in Israel. The Histadrut will continue to work for equal rights and against manifestations of racism and discrimination in Israeli society and in the workplace.”
